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0323424 630016474 64409539 15476514842 93729
96280336094 8920052 9387
96280336094 8920052 9387
549 087 357491 0149
All about undefined
Interested in learning more?
96280336094 8920052 9387
549 087 357491 0149
See more
971 7510208060
77 57 18 5466313025 463913697
See more
56663545 425459 369045293
14029 4511 183426 9774 4625
See more